Have you ever had any of their products? I have my IWP shirts through there and the quality if fucking top notch. I never had them before the partnership with MySpace so I comment on quality back then, but I can fully attest to the quality now. This feels and looks just like a silk-screened shirt and the quality is still 100% even after about 15 washes.

It's better to that that anyway, if not, the only other place to get low-run shirts at would be PrintMojo - sell custom t-shirts - quality screen printed and embroidered products in your own online store. for actual silk-screened shirts, and you HAVE to order a minimum of 24 shirts at around $9 a piece which is one color shirt with one color print in one location, and that's not including screen costs or setup fees.

Zazzle.com is by far the most sound economical soloution for printing shirts unless you can actually push t-shirts like it ain't nothing, in which case you should goto Jakprints > Full Color, Apparel and Sticker Printing

Word. For anyone here who's actualy doing somehting with their music, though, the MySpace/Zazzle partnership is an awesome money making/promotion tool for the indie artist/label/whatever. Check into it if you need a quick fix for t-shirts without the worry of inventory and fulfillment.
